5,800 acreß freehold,- beautiful rolling bash country, 600 acres in English grass, carrying 300 head of cattle, 200 sheep and horses. The timber on this property is all good milling timber, mostly _ rimu * all ring fenced, 4 miles off main road frontage. Several nice creeks run through this property. Splendid dwelling of 9 rooms, built of kauri, sheep and cattle yards, etc. This is a real first-class property and has a grand prospective value. Price only £1 12s 6d per acre. The Government valuation on this property is between £7OOO and £BOOO. WELL WORTH THE MONEY f . 264 acres, without doubt all first-class land, well drained, partly improved, now carrying 150 head of stock, well-fenced, 2 main road frontages, 2 miles from creamery, school, post office, railway station, etc. Yon ought to see this, as there is money in it. Price only £8 per acre, about £550 cash, balance four years at 3£ per cent. ' WORTH . IMPROVING .1,520 acres, good sheep country, 1,200 acres, ploughable, well fenced mto :;i6 paddocks, 8 wires,totara posts. - New house of six rooms, also man’S cottage of three rooinsi large barn, sheds, etc: This is all real good land, ; has been bush, /partly stum{Sed,:dnly>2B‘ miles sofith. of Auckland by real good main road; post and telephone office, school, butter factory, only £ mile, 6 hours drive puts lambs on trucks' foir Auckland markets. ! Price only £4 5s per acre, . about £I,OOO cash, balance easy terms. The owner ■ will make a big reduction for all cash.
